Spruce Foundation And The It Gets Better Project Host LGTBQ Variety Hour

“When I Was Young” Presented by Philly’s Next Gen Philanthropists in Partnership with the Kimmel Center for Performing Arts with All Proceeds to Benefit Charity
 
PHILADELPHIA - Nov. 5, 2014 - PRLog -- PHILADELPHIA, PA – On Thursday, November 6, at 7:00 PM, the Spruce Foundation will host the “When I Was Young” Variety Hour, in Partnership with the Kimmel Center for Performing Arts and the It Gets Better Project, at Tabu Lounge and Sports Bar. Tickets are priced at $15 dollars at the door.

The event will include sketch comedy, spoken word, burlesque, and other performances designed to reflect the It Gets Better Project’s and the Spruce Foundation’s mission of supporting the LGBTQ community. Featured acts will include:

•  Burlesque performance of Idina Menzel’s “Let it Go” by Aida BummCake

•  Drag performances by Jonathon Edmunds and Ben Storey a.k.a. “Mary Vice”

•  A musical performance of Sara Bareilles’ “Brave” by Dane Farrell

•  Stand-up comedy and storytelling by Justin Nordell

•  Pole dancing by Ian Wesley

•  Musical theatre by Nate Gordon

•  Magic by Justin Relkin

•  Poetry by Yashi McGowan

Proceeds from the event benefit the Spruce Foundation in the organization’s efforts to be a consistent source of dedicated grant funding to Philadelphia organizations working with LGBTQ youth. Fifteen percent of the bar’s proceeds will be donated back to Spruce by Tabu Lounge and Sports Bar.


ABOUT THE SPRUCE FOUNDATION

Founded in 2007, The Spruce Foundation is a volunteer-based, young professional-led nonprofit organization based in Philadelphia. The Spruce Foundation redefines philanthropy and cultivates the next generation of philanthropists through community giving and granmaking in support of Philadelphia’s youth.
